Leicht UK sales hit 40-year high

Leicht UK has seen a 28% increase in turnover in 2015, as well as a rise in sales in its contemporary kitchens.

This year, the German kitchen manufacturer opened 12 new retailers for Leicht kitchens in England and Wales. This is the largest growth the company has seen since it began supplying in the UK 40 years ago.

The growth looks set to continue with the company already in the process of securing 12 more dealerships for 2016.

Leicht said much of this growth is down to the versatility and large range of kitchen designs it offers.
